I can't believe your ISP is changing the results. Actually I don't see
those adverts either. For me the first 20 results are for the original
OpenOffice.org site, journals, forums etc. - none of them wants to have
money for download links.

I could imagine at least two reasons for different results for different
people:

1. With your browser you tell Google which language(s) you prefer for the
results. If your preferred language is Swedish Google may send other
adverts than it would if you had English as your preferred language.

2. The adverts Karl sees might be targeted for American queries only. From
your IP address Google knows that you are in Sweden and doesn't send
those adverts.
